Original Lara Croft Creator Leaves 'Tomb Raider' Studio

by Rainier on Sept. 15, 2009 @ 3:28 p.m. PDT | Filed under News

Having created the Lara Croft character in 1996, Toby Gard left then-developer Core Design a year later to go his own way and released Galleon: Islands of Mystery in 2004. After that, he came to Crystal Dynamics as one of the senior designers on the Tomb Raider team, where he would complement the existing team and create Tomb Raider: Legend. Earlier this year, Gard became lead designer on an unannounced Tomb Raider project, and while he refused to comment as to the real reason, Gard insists the split was amicable. Gard is currently a freelance consultant, with a focus on animation, story and cinematic design, character design, game design and balancing.

'Bomberman Blitz' (NDSi) Announced

by Rainier on Sept. 15, 2009 @ 1:25 p.m. PDT | Filed under News

Bomberman Blitz will allow on-the-go gamers the opportunity to showcase their bombing skills locally or across the world with the ability to play up to 8 players at home or online through the Nintendo Wi-Fi Connection.  Bomberman Blitz will feature the ability to do battle in 10 unique locations, all making good use of the DSi’s capabilities with dual screen spanning arenas.

'High Stakes Texas Hold 'Em' (NDSi) Announced - Screens

by Rainier on Sept. 15, 2009 @ 1:01 p.m. PDT | Filed under News

High Stakes Texas Hold ‘Em features the popular No-Limit rule set used in tournaments like the World Series of Poker to give players the authentic feel of a real Texas Hold ‘Em table.  With tried and true Texas Hold ‘Em gameplay, the strategic nature of the popular poker game comes through in spades.
